When choosing an electronics recycling center in Winfield, look for businesses that provide data destruction services, offer pickup options for large items, and maintain proper certifications. What are the electronics disposal regulations in Winfield?
No statewide electronics disposal restrictions, but many localities have their own rules. Winfield participates in regional electronics recycling programs. Check with local waste management for special collection events. Always use certified recyclers for proper disposal.
